Q: Is 2,308,526 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 2,308,526 is a composite number.

Why is 2,308,526 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 2,308,526 can be evenly divided by 1 2 11 22 104,933 209,866 1,154,263 and 2,308,526, with no remainder.

Since 2,308,526 cannot be divided by just 1 and 2,308,526, it is a composite number.
